What is Testing the Longevity of Vehicle Coatings and Paint Finishes under Environmental Exposure?

Testing the longevity of vehicle coatings and paint finishes involves subjecting them to various environmental conditions in a controlled laboratory setting. This process simulates real-world exposure scenarios, allowing manufacturers to assess their coatings performance, durability, and resistance to degradation.

Eurolabs state-of-the-art laboratory facilities provide an ideal environment for testing these coatings under conditions such as

  • Accelerated weathering (sunlight, temperature, humidity)

  • Chemical exposure

  • Abrasion

  • Impact


  • By conducting thorough testing, manufacturers can identify potential weaknesses in their coatings and make informed decisions about material selection, formulation improvements, or manufacturing process optimizations.
